Job Description

  • Manage all U.S. leave programs (FMLA, ADA, disability, workers' comp, parental leave, statutory leaves) and ensure full regulatory compliance.
  • Advise employees, managers, and HR partners on leave eligibility, processes, timelines, and policy interpretation.
  • Oversee vendor management, including relationship oversight with the firm's leave and disability administrator.
  • Supervise, mentor, and provide performance direction for the HR Policy & Leave Specialist.
  • Maintain and update leave‑related policies, ensuring compliance with federal, state, and local regulations.
  • Support ADA interactive process and complex case resolution requiring judgment and precedent setting.
  • Ensure accurate leave tracking and serve as backup for Workday leave entries and record maintenance.
  • Prepare and deliver leave‑related reporting packs for leadership and benefits stakeholders.
  • Support ongoing leave education, communication campaigns, and training opportunities.
  • Monitor industry trends and recommend improvements to processes, policies, and leave programs.

The Successful Applicant

A Successful HR Leave Administration Manager Should Have

  • Bachelor's degree required.
  • Minimum 7 years HR/benefits experience, including 3 years managing leave administration.
  • Leave of Absence subject-matter expert.
  • Strong knowledge of leave laws, including FMLA and ADA, and their application in the workplace.
  • Positive role model and mentor with experience supervising staff.
  • Workday experience required.
  • Vendor management experience required.
  • Professional services experience preferred (large, multi‑office organizations).
  • Exceptional communication, judgment, confidentiality, and attention to detail.
